About Catherine Arundel

Catherine Arundel is a scholar working on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ty, Health Informatics and General Health Professions, having authored 32 papers that have together received 252 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Ethics in Clinical Research (10 papers),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(10 papers) and Health Policy Implementation Science (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Medical Laboratory Technology (9 citations), Rehabilitation (35 citations) and Applied Psychology (21 citations). Catherine Arundel has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Ireland and Sweden. Frequent co-authors include Catriona McDaid, Garry A. Tew, Margarita Posso, Simon Gilbody, Emily Peckham, Catherine Hewitt, David Torgerson, Caroline Fairhurst, Della Bailey and Nicky Cullum. Their work appears in journals such as The Lancet, PLoS ONE and The British Journal of Psychiatry.
